How long is the drive from Pekanbaru to Bukittinggi?

The direct drive from Pekanbaru to Bukittinggi is 138 mi (222 km), and should have a drive time of 3 hrs 46 mins in normal traffic.

Masjid Raya An Nur, established in 1968, is a stunning architectural marvel located in Pekanbaru. Often referred to as the 'Taj Mahal of Pekanbaru,' this grand mosque showcases an impressive blend of Malay, Turkish, Arabic, and Indian design elements. With its ten domes and four minarets, it can accommodate up to 4,500 worshipers within its spacious three-story complex.

Istano Basa Pagaruyung, the stately 17th-century palace of the former Pagaruyung Kingdom, is nestled amidst lush hills and landscapes. The original structure was crafted from timber masonry, but it has been reconstructed using a modern concrete frame. Despite the loss of some art displays due to a fire in 2007, the palace still exudes architectural grandeur and offers insight into Minangkabau culture.

Batu Batikam (Batikam Stone), one of the historical heritage objects in Pagaruyung, West Sumatra. The puncture holes in the middle was made by Datuk Perpatih Nan Sebatang. It's the proof of the existence of the kingdom of Minangkabau in the Neolithic era and symbol of peace and deliberations in the life of Minangkabau society.
Mualimin S — Google review
The stone has a historical background about the quarrel between two brother Datuk Parpatih Nan Sabatang from Agam and Datuk Katumanggungan from Limo Puluah Koto. Two leaders debated about the justice of leader to their society. Because of there is no solution.Both of them crash the stone with their kris magic.So, there is a hole as a solution for their angry.it is a historical landmark in Batusangkar, West Sumatera. Mount Marapi, standing at 2,891 meters tall, is an active volcano located in the West Sumatra province of Indonesia. It offers a hiking trail that provides breathtaking views from the summit of nearby towns and landscapes. The area surrounding Mount Marapi is rich in natural beauty and cultural experiences, with attractions like Lembah Anai Waterfall and Maninjau Lake offering scenic panoramas.

The Bung Hatta Birthplace Museum, located in Kota Bukittinggi, Sumatera Barat, Indonesia, is a reconstructed building that closely resembles the original residence of Muhammad Hatta during his childhood. This museum offers a keen insight into the life and political career of Bung Hatta, known as the founder of the Republic of Indonesia. Visitors can explore the living museum inside the house where Hatta was born to learn about his life and legacy as an Indonesian founding father.

Jembatan Limpapeh, a stunning suspension bridge in Bukittinggi, West Sumatra, is a must-visit landmark that beautifully showcases the region's Minangkabau architecture. Completed in 1995, this vibrant yellow and red structure spans 90 meters and connects the historic Fort de Kock with the Taman Budaya dan Margasatwa Kinantan. As you walk across this bridge, you'll experience a thrilling sensation as it gently sways beneath your feet.

Fort De Kock, also known as Benteng de Kock, is a 19th-century Dutch fortress located on a hill in Bukittinggi. It was constructed during the Padri War and named after Hendrik Merkus de Kock, the Dutch commander at that time. The fort offers stunning views of its surroundings and has historical significance due to its role in the conflict between the Minangkabau people and colonial forces.

Jam Gadang is an iconic clock tower in Bukittinggi, Indonesia, built in 1926 by the Dutch. The tower features a unique design with a clock on each face, using 'IIII' instead of the traditional Roman numeral 'IV.' It serves as a central landmark in the city and offers panoramic views of its surroundings. Visitors can explore nearby attractions such as the house of Mohammad Hatta, known as Bung Hatta, and vibrant markets like Pasar Bawah.

Puncak Janjang Koto Gadang is a must-visit attraction in Bukittinggi, Indonesia. This iconic structure is a crenellated stone wall that spans approximately 1 km, connecting Koto Gadang village to the city center and Agam district. The 'steep stairs' offer breathtaking ravine views and are often compared to the Great Wall of China. Visitors can enjoy a challenging climb while taking in the lush greenery and fresh air.

Lake Maninjau is a stunning, large lake located in a volcanic caldera in West Sumatra. It's a popular destination for water sports and offers panoramic views of the surrounding fishing villages. The area is known for its tropical charm and visitors can explore nearby attractions such as Lembah Anai Waterfall and Rumah Sulaman Hajah Rosma, where traditional embroidery is showcased.
